Output 215b63e02d6f9f571eed7a21db1bbdaf9953ef5b797bc7c4094563a4a2e416e9:27

value
51688287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5237c4553249e79412bf2b35ecd5110e12382c7b OP_EQUAL
address
MFPtSuyVFXk5Jv3J78jSvbmkeBEL25Wwbt
transaction
215b63e02d6f9f571eed7a21db1bbdaf9953ef5b797bc7c4094563a4a2e416e9
spent
true